“Goldfinger” (1964)
Stealthy. Sexy. Suave. Serious. The opening of “Goldfinger” says it all. Hoisting himself out of a river, a wet-suited Bond (Sean Connery) executes a covert op by placing bombs in military vehicles. Shedding his camouflage, Bond reveals a perfectly-pressed tuxedo, and makes his smooth entrance into the hotel room of his Mexican lover. Sensing she’s betrayed him, he kills his attacker as explosions ignite in the distance. Is there anything this man can’t do?
